vChecker: an application-level demand-based co-scheduler for improving the performance of parallel jobs in Xen

Abstract: Big data analysis requires the speedup of parallel computing. However, in the virtualized systems, the power of parallel computing is not fully exploited due to the limit of current VMM schedulers. Xen, one of the most popular virtualization platforms, has been widely used by industry to host parallel job. In practice, the virtualized systems are expected to accommodate both parallel jobs and serial jobs, and resource contention between virtual machines results in severe performance degradation of the parallel… Show more

“…Therefore, the power of parallel computing is not fully exploited in Xen due to its ineffective scheduling of parallel jobs. This paper [22] presents an applicationlevel co-scheduler, called vChecker, which is able to coschedule the tasks in a parallel job onto multiple CPU cores in a computer, and therefore mitigates the performance degradation of parallel jobs running in Xen. vChecker takes into account the number of CPU cores and the demand of parallel jobs, and assists the credit scheduler in Xen to schedule parallel jobs.…”
